This recipe was extracted from Easy dishes for small incomes, or, The housewife's guide to practical cookery (1906) by E. M. Buchan, page 8.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
SCOTCH BROTH Ingredients : Three pennyworth of Bones Six small Mutton Chops Three Carrots Three Turnips Two Leeks Half a head of Celery One teacupful of Barley
